What is a client in SAP terminology?
A client in SAP is a self-contained, logically separate business unit within a single SAP system
— identified by a 3-digit number (like 100 or 800) — that has its own
independent set of master data, transaction data, and customizing settings, even though it shares the same
underlying software installation and database.
This is different from a general software "client" (like a client-server relationship); in SAP, multiple clients typically exist within one system to separate environments — for example, one client for development, one for quality testing, and one for production — or to separate distinct legal entities within the same company that shouldn't share data. Logging into SAP always requires specifying which client you're connecting to, alongside your username and password.
